//Frac32 MFR1_L_deposit_h(Frac16 x);
/*
** ===================================================================
** Method : MFR1_L_deposit_h (bean DSP_Func_MFR)
**
** This method can be used also under name "L_deposit_h"
**
** Description :
** The L_deposit_h function places a 16-bit fractional value
** into the most significant 16-bits of the 32-bit
** fractional output value and zeroes the least significant
** 16 bits.
** Parameters :
** NAME - DESCRIPTION
** x - The input data value.
** Returns :
** --- - The function returns a 32-bit
** fractional value.
** ===================================================================
*/
//Frac32 MFR1_L_deposit_l(Frac16 x);
/*
** ===================================================================
** Method : MFR1_L_deposit_l (bean DSP_Func_MFR)
**
** This method can be used also under name "L_deposit_l"
**
** Description :
** The L_deposit_l function places a 16-bit fractional value
** into the least significant 16 bits of the 32-bit
** fractional output value and sign extends the most
** significant 16 bits.
** Parameters :
** NAME - DESCRIPTION
** x - The input data value.
** Returns :
** --- - The function returns a 32-bit
** fractional value.
** ===================================================================
*/

//Frac16 MFR1_mult_r(Frac16 x,Frac16 y);
/*
** ===================================================================
** Method : MFR1_mult_r (bean DSP_Func_MFR)
**
** This method can be used also under name "mult_r"
**
** Description :
** This multiplication function multiply two fractional
** input values and return the result. The function function
** differs from mult in that function rounds the result,
** whereas mult truncates the result to 16bits.
** Parameters :
** NAME - DESCRIPTION
** x - The first input data value.
** y - The second input data value.
** Returns :
** --- - The mult function returns returns the
** result of the fractional multiplication.
** ===================================================================
*/
